Another vigilante attack, but Nauru refugees defy repression

Around 350 refugees from camps across the island have staged yet another peaceful protest on Nauru.

The refugees protest inside the Anabare camp began around 4pm Nauru time – photos attached.

image-84b305d6b63a920c527a657ece49670f3e52e810f25d584f2a192ff376a626d3-VPolice and government officials monitored the protest. (Video of today’s protest

The protest follows another assault on refugees at Ananbare camp last night (Wednesday, 18 March), just after 11pm.

Two masked assailants, carrying a baseball bat, on a motorcycle and a machete, attacked two refugees outside the camp. One refugee (photo attached) was struck across the back by the bat as they rode past. (Statement to Nauru police available on request.)

Yesterday’s (Wed 18 March) scheduled court appearance by protesters arrested on 4 March was adjourned until 8 April after the magistrate listed 11 people , while the prosecution listed only 10 – including children. There is still no indication of what charges are being laid against those arrested.
